- Fix KiDispatchException to unmask KI_EXCEPTION_INTERNAL when setting the exception...
[reactos.git] / rosapps / net / ncftp / ncftp / cmds.h
1 /* cmds.h
2 *
3 * Copyright (c) 1992-2001 by Mike Gleason.
4 * All rights reserved.
5 *
6 */
7
8 /* cmds.c */
9 int PromptForBookmarkName(BookmarkPtr);
10 void CurrentURL(char *, size_t, int);
11 void FillBookmarkInfo(BookmarkPtr);
12 void SaveCurrentAsBookmark(void);
13 void SaveUnsavedBookmark(void);
14 void BookmarkC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
15 void CatC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
16 void PrintResp(LineListPtr);
17 int nFTPChdirAndGetCWD(const FTPCIPtr, const char *, const int);
18 int Chdirs(FTPCIPtr cip, const char *const cdCwd);
19 void BGStartC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
20 void ChdirC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
21 void ChmodC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
22 void CloseC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
23 void DebugC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
24 void DeleteC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
25 void EchoC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
26 void InitTransferType(void);
27 void GetC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
28 void HelpC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
29 void HostsC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
30 void JobsC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
31 void ListC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
32 void LocalChdirC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
33 void LocalListC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
34 void LocalChmodC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
35 void LocalMkdirC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
36 void LocalPageC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
37 void LocalRenameC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
38 void LocalRmC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
39 void LocalRmdirC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
40 void LocalPwdC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
41 void LookupC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
42 void MkdirC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
43 void MlsC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
44 int DoOpen(void);
45 void OpenC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
46 void PageC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
47 void PutC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
48 void PwdC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
49 void QuitC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
50 void QuoteC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
51 void RGlobC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
52 void RenameC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
53 void RmdirC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
54 void RmtHelpC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
55 void SetC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
56 void ShellC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
57 void SiteC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
58 void SpoolGetC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
59 void SpoolPutC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
60 void SymlinkC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
61 void TypeC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
62 void UmaskC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);
63 void VersionCmd(const int, const char **const, const CommandPtr, const ArgvInfoPtr);